Our lives and future plans are in God’s hands
In Romans 15:32, we are reminded that our lives and future plans are ultimately in God’s hands. It’s easy to get caught up in the hustle and bustle of life, making plans and striving for success. However, it is important to remember that God is in control, and He has a perfect plan for each one of us. This verse is a gentle reminder to surrender our plans to God, trusting that He knows what is best for us.

Closing the prayer in Jesus’ name
In accordance with biblical teachings, it is common for Christians to close their prayers in Jesus’ name. This is a reminder of the power and authority of Jesus Christ. By invoking His name, we acknowledge that our prayers are made in His behalf and that we trust in His ability to intercede on our behalf.
